Justices' Ruling Will Ease Foreign Arbitral Award Enforcement

By David Cinotti ( November 19, 2025, 4:05 PM EST) -- The United Nations Convention on the Recognition and Enforcement of Foreign Arbitral Awards, commonly known as the New York Convention, requires U.S. courts to recognize and enforce arbitral awards made in the territory of another state party to the convention, with specific, narrow exceptions....
